On October 10, 1986, Andrew Stefan McCutchen was born. He is now a professional baseball outfielder and designated hitter for the Pittsburgh Pirates.
In 1989, Lorenzo McCutchen, Andrew's father, gave up his dream of playing in the National Football League (NFL) and returned to Fort Meade to be close to his son.
On August 1, 1992, Andrew McCutchen's parents, Lorenzo McCutchen and Petrina Swan, got married.
On December 11, 2013, McCutchen proposed to his longtime girlfriend Maria Hanslovan on The Ellen DeGeneres Show.
Before the 2014 MLB season, McCutchen mentioned he was planning to cut his long dreadlocks.
On March 25, 2015, McCutchen cut his dreadlocks, which were sold through MLB's website via auction, with all proceeds benefiting Pirates Charities. McCutchen teased his fans on social media for a big "secret" before unveiling his new haircut.
On November 27, 2017, McCutchen and his wife announced the birth of their first child, Steel, a son.
On August 31, 2018, the Giants traded McCutchen to the New York Yankees in exchange for infielder Abiatal Avelino and pitcher Juan De Paula. McCutchen shaved his beard in light of the Yankees personal appearance policy and also changed his jersey number from 22 to 26.
On June 3, 2019, McCutchen suffered a knee injury running the bases against the San Diego Padres.
On December 24, 2019, McCutchen and his wife announced the birth of their second son, Armani.
In May 2020, McCutchen spawned his alter ego, "Uncle Larry," after Fox Philadelphia sports anchor Howard Eskin confused McCutchen for 1970s Los Angeles Rams running back Lawrence McCutcheon. McCutchen appeared as Uncle Larry during a May 2020 episode of MLB Network's Intentional Talk, sporting sunglasses, a wig, and a half-unbuttoned jersey.
On October 25, 2021, McCutchen's wife Maria gave birth to their first daughter, Avé, and was announced on Instagram.
In 2021 the "Uncle Larry" gig spawned a rash of merchandise, including t-shirts, a bobblehead, and a trading card in 2021 Topps Allen & Ginter.
On March 9, 2024 McCutchen's second daughter, Italia, was born.
